Output 38a0666595cd5b67448355821a1f07aea8a5a27b54e98aed085e39a1f2d48629:0

value
12560070
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b5709bb1ff0da6905c24bf82aedb72414dbfafe9 OP_EQUAL
address
3JEP8RFSjYLko6uUhqkRnmpGiVpy36Qj3K
transaction
38a0666595cd5b67448355821a1f07aea8a5a27b54e98aed085e39a1f2d48629
spent
true